Amazon: The Best Tech Stock for Long-Term Gains? A Deep Dive
Amazon (AMZN) has consistently demonstrated impressive growth over recent years, solidifying its position as a dominant force in the technology sector. However, is it still the best choice for long-term investment? According to a recent report from Yahoo Finance, a thorough analysis of Amazon’s growth drivers, competitive landscape, and potential risks is crucial. This report delves into the current state of Amazon, providing investors with insights necessary to make informed decisions regarding long-term investment strategies.
Amazon’s Current Situation: Growth Drivers and Challenges
Amazon’s success stems from its diversified business model, which has expanded beyond e-commerce to encompass cloud computing (AWS), advertising, and a wide range of services. Yahoo Finance has analyzed that Amazon’s AWS is driving consistent growth, and advertising revenue is also increasing steadily. However, it also faces several challenges, including intensifying competition, regulatory tightening, and the possibility of a global economic slowdown.
Intensifying Competition in the E-commerce Market
The e-commerce market is becoming increasingly competitive, with companies like Walmart, Target, and Shopify challenging Amazon’s market share. Amazon is responding to this competition by improving delivery speeds, providing personalized shopping experiences, and exploring new product categories.
Growth Potential of the Cloud Computing Market
AWS is the leading player in the cloud computing market and is continuously enhancing its growth potential through technological innovation. However, aggressive investments from competitors such as Microsoft Azure and Google Cloud Platform could impact Amazon’s market share.
Market Outlook and Investment Considerations
Experts have presented mixed forecasts regarding Amazon’s long-term growth potential. Some anticipate that Amazon will continue to grow thanks to its diversified business model and innovative technology, while others are concerned that intensifying competition and regulatory tightening will slow down growth.
Stock Volatility
Amazon’s stock is prone to volatility depending on market conditions. Investors should carefully consider stock volatility when making investment decisions.
